Certified Professional in Firefighter Mental Health Support
Equip yourself with the necessary skills to provide mental health support to firefighters in times of crisis. This certification program focuses on psychological first aid, trauma-informed care, and crisis intervention techniques tailored specifically for the unique challenges faced by first responders. Ideal for mental health professionals, counselors, and fire service personnel looking to enhance their ability to support those who protect our communities.
